Personal care

Rethinking personal care - sustainably

Most traditional water-in-oil (W/O) creams still rely on petroleum-based ingredients, such as mineral oil and petroleum jelly, to achieve stability and performance. Consumers are increasingly demanding personal care and cosmetic products that are cleaner and more sustainable – but not at the expense of the product quality and luxurious feeling they’ve come to expect and love.

MicroLub’s ingredient technologies are the solution to this challenge.

Replace conventional oils

Our protein-microgel technologies enable personal care brands to replace petroleum-based oils with sustainable, eco-friendly alternatives – without sacrificing feel, performance, or lubrication.

Designed to integrate seamlessly into W/O formulations across different viscosities and oil types, our platform gives formulators a cleaner, greener path forward, while maintaining the luxurious texture consumers expect.

Exceptional skinfeel and performance

Our biolubricant technologies enhance the sensory experience of lotions, creams, serums, and body care products. They provide silky application, rapid absorption, and a non-greasy finish – delivering luxury performance without synthetic emulsifiers or heavy oils.

The same molecular friction science that controls mouthfeel in food applies to skin. By reducing friction at a microscopic level, MicroLub creates the rich, smooth sensation on the skin that consumers associate with superior personal care products.

Clean-beauty credentials

Our protein-based solutions are derived from natural sources and align with clean-beauty principles – helping brands meet transparency and sustainability commitments while delivering products that perform. Products that feel premium and ingredients consumers recognise and trust.

Versatile applications

From facial moisturizers to body lotions, serums, and hair care, as well as intimate care products, MicroLub’s platform technology adapts to your formulation challenges. Whether you’re developing lightweight daily creams or rich, nourishing treatments, our bespoke solutions deliver the sensory performance that drives consumer satisfaction.

MicroLub’s biolubricant technology reduces friction at a microscopic level on the skin’s surface — using the same molecular friction science that controls mouthfeel in food. This creates a silky, smooth application experience, promotes rapid absorption, and leaves a non-greasy finish: the hallmarks of a premium personal care product. The technology performs across a range of formulations, from lightweight serums and daily moisturisers to rich, nourishing body treatments.

Conventional emollients in personal care — such as mineral oils, silicones, and synthetic esters — reduce friction primarily by forming a physical barrier on the skin surface. MicroLub’s protein-based biolubricants work at the molecular level, reducing friction through a fundamentally different mechanism. This allows MicroLub to deliver equivalent lubrication and skinfeel performance using naturally derived, clean-label ingredients — without relying on petroleum-based or synthetic compounds, making them a better fit for brands with sustainability and transparency commitments.
